Abstract
A system and method for repositioning teeth in a patient jaw includes an attachment bonded to a tooth. The attachment has at least one force receiving component for receiving a force. A polymeric shell repositioning appliance is positioned over at least some of the teeth in the patient jaw. The polymeric shell has at least one force transmitting component for engaging the force receiving component to form a locus of engagement. The locus of engagement transmits the force and moves but is maintained as the tooth is repositioned. In specific embodiments the locus of engagement is maintained over a substantial range of motion. The force transmitted at the locus of engagement increases in response to the tooth lagging an intended position. A space between the positioned appliance and the tooth permits the tooth to move into an intended position.

13. A polymeric shell repositioning appliance, comprising:
a shell appliance for placement over a patient'"'"'s teeth, comprising a plurality of teeth receiving cavities having geometries shaped to receive and resiliently position the patient'"'"'s teeth, and further comprising at least one force-transmitting component that is structured so that the force-transmitting component engages a force-receiving component bonded to at least one of the patient'"'"'s teeth at a contact point within a locus of engagement, wherein a position of the contact point adjusts within the locus of engagement as the tooth is repositioned so that the force transmitted to said tooth increases if the tooth lags its intended position. - View Dependent Claims (14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, 20, 21, 22, 23, 24)

25. A polymeric shell orthodontic appliance, comprising:
a shell appliance for placement over a patient'"'"'s teeth, comprising at least one force-transmitting component for placement over a patient'"'"'s teeth so that the force-transmitting component engages a force-receiving component bonded to at least one of the patient'"'"'s teeth at a contact point within a locus of engagement, wherein a position of the contact point adjusts within the locus of engagement as the tooth is repositioned so that the force transmitted to said tooth increases if the tooth lags its intended position, wherein the force-transmitting component comprises a pawl, a ratchet, or meshing teeth.
